mirror of
				https://gitlab.ub.uni-bielefeld.de/sfb1288inf/nopaque.git
				synced 2025-11-03 20:02:47 +00:00 
			
		
		
		
	Add transkribus models
This commit is contained in:
		@@ -1,6 +1,6 @@
 | 
			
		||||
from app import db, login
 | 
			
		||||
from app.converters.vrt import normalize_vrt_file
 | 
			
		||||
from app.sqlalchemy_custom_types import ContainerColumn, IntEnumColumn
 | 
			
		||||
from app.sqlalchemy_type_decorators import ContainerColumn, IntEnumColumn
 | 
			
		||||
from datetime import datetime, timedelta
 | 
			
		||||
from enum import IntEnum
 | 
			
		||||
from flask import current_app, url_for
 | 
			
		||||
@@ -461,10 +461,14 @@ class TranskribusHTRModel(HashidMixin, db.Model):
 | 
			
		||||
    @staticmethod
 | 
			
		||||
    def insert_defaults():
 | 
			
		||||
        user = User.query.filter_by(username='nopaque').first()
 | 
			
		||||
        # models = [
 | 
			
		||||
        #     m for m in TRANSKRIBUS_HTR_MODELS if True
 | 
			
		||||
        #     and 'creator' in m and m['creator'] == 'Transkribus Team'
 | 
			
		||||
        #     and 'docType' in m and m['docType'] == 'handwritten'
 | 
			
		||||
        # ]
 | 
			
		||||
        models = [
 | 
			
		||||
            m for m in TRANSKRIBUS_HTR_MODELS if True
 | 
			
		||||
            and 'creator' in m and m['creator'] == 'Transkribus Team'
 | 
			
		||||
            and 'docType' in m and m['docType'] == 'handwritten'
 | 
			
		||||
            m for m in TRANSKRIBUS_HTR_MODELS
 | 
			
		||||
            if m['modelId'] in [35909, 33744, 33597, 29820, 37789, 13685, 37855, 26124, 37738, 30919, 34763]
 | 
			
		||||
        ]
 | 
			
		||||
        for m in models:
 | 
			
		||||
            model = TranskribusHTRModel.query.filter_by(transkribus_model_id=m['modelId']).first()  # noqa
 | 
			
		||||
 
 | 
			
		||||
		Reference in New Issue
	
	Block a user